After months of struggle I finally got my tank figured out. I am pretty sure it was a faulty heater. I bought 2 new heaters and when setting up my tank for the third time only started it for a few days with the one heater and powerheads. Everything looked great. I then started the main pump and skimmer and put in the other heater as a backup.
One morning I was watching the fishes eat and saw one get paralyzed for a second and then start slamming around the tank. Never felt anything myself. I figured the heater as it is the only thing that was different that turned on and off, especially in the morning. After removing it everthing has been great.
